230707
<location>SI Motion MM: Tolerance for safe operating stop exceeded
Message value:
-
Drive object:
SERVO_COMBI, SERVO_SINUMERIK828
Reaction:
NONE
Acknowledge:
IMMEDIATELY (POWER ON)
Cause:
The actual position has distanced itself further from the target position than the standstill tolerance.
The drive is shut down by the message C30701 "SI Motion MM: STOP B initiated".
Remedy:
- check whether safety faults are present and if required carry out the appropriate diagnostic routines for the particular
faults.
- check whether the standstill tolerance matches the accuracy and control dynamic performance of the axis.
This message can only be acknowledged via the Terminal Module 54F (TM54F) or PROFIsafe.
Note:
SI: Safety Integrated
SOS: Safe Operating Stop / SBH: Safe operating stop
See also: p9530 (SI Motion standstill tolerance (Control Unit))
230708
<location>SI Motion MM: STOP C initiated
Message value:
-
Drive object:
SERVO_COMBI, SERVO_SINUMERIK828
Reaction:
STOP2
Acknowledge:
IMMEDIATELY (POWER ON)
Cause:
The drive is stopped via a STOP C (braking along the OFF3 ramp).
"Safe Operating Stop" (SOS) is activated after the parameterized timer has expired.
Possible causes:
- stop request from the higher-level control.
- subsequent response to the message C30714 "SI Motion MM: Safely limited speed exceeded".
See also: p9552 (SI Motion transition time STOP C to SOS (SBH) (Control Unit))
Remedy:
- remove the cause of the fault at the control.
- carry out a diagnostics routine for message C30714.
This message can only be acknowledged via the Terminal Module 54F (TM54F) or PROFIsafe.
Note:
SI: Safety Integrated
SOS: Safe Operating Stop / SBH: Safe operating stop
230709
<location>SI Motion MM: STOP D initiated
Message value:
-
Drive object:
SERVO_COMBI, SERVO_SINUMERIK828
Reaction:
NONE
Acknowledge:
IMMEDIATELY (POWER ON)
Cause:
The drive is stopped via a STOP D (braking along the path).
"Safe Operating Stop" (SOS) is activated after the parameterized timer has expired.
Possible causes:
- stop request from the Control Unit.
- subsequent response to the message C30714 "SI Motion: Safely limited speed exceeded".
See also: p9353 (SI Motion transition time STOP D to SOS (Motor Module)), p9553 (SI Motion transition time STOP
D to SOS (SBH) (Control Unit))
Remedy:
- remove the cause of the fault at the control.
- carry out a diagnostics routine for message C30714.
This message can only be acknowledged via the Terminal Module 54F (TM54F) or PROFIsafe.
Note:
SI: Safety Integrated
SOS: Safe Operating Stop / SBH: Safe operating stop
